How the Arc Works

In the world of high-velocity wagering, crash games hinge on a deceptively simple mechanic: a multiplier climbs from 1.00x toward the stratosphere until, unpredictably, it collapses. Players must cash out before the drop to lock in their winnings. The appeal lies in a volatile mix of transparency, speed, and brinkmanship—a format that compresses the drama of longer games into mere seconds.

Beneath the neon surface sits a heavy-tailed distribution: the probability that the multiplier reaches x often scales like a constant divided by x. That means epic multipliers are rare but possible, and they exert an outsized pull on attention. Crucially, while the raw multiplier can have an infinite average, the expected return to any fixed cash-out target is simply the house edge in disguise—for many implementations, settling at x yields an expected value near (1 − edge), no matter which x you choose. That’s why timing feels like mastery but is actually risk allocation.

Provable Fairness and Seeds

Modern implementations rely on verifiable randomness. A common pattern uses server and client seeds hashed in advance, letting players audit each round after the fact. Done correctly, this “provably fair” approach prevents tampering with outcomes. Still, fairness of outcomes is not the same as fairness of spending; transparent randomness doesn’t stop overexposure to variance.

Why Players Keep Clicking

Short cycles compress anticipation and resolution into palpable rhythm. Each run reinforces an “almost” moment, pushing a player to believe the next decision will align perfectly with the curve. The visual crescendo of the rising multiplier amplifies arousal, while the abrupt crash triggers a visceral stop—together, they shape a tight loop of excitement and correction.

Intermittent Rewards and Narrative

Because the biggest wins arrive rarely and unpredictably, the mind stitches isolated successes into a story of skill. This narrative bias grows stronger when a player cashes out right before a collapse—“I saw it coming”—even though the system remains memoryless. Over time, the rhythm of near-misses and surprise peaks creates a sticky experience characteristic of crash games.

Strategy Without Illusions

There is no magic multiplier. The strongest edge a player can wield is prudent bankroll management calibrated to variance. Set a maximum risk per round—often a small fraction of the bankroll—and pair it with an auto cash-out policy. Consistency matters more than chasing high multipliers; a 2.00x target and a 7.50x target have comparable long-run expectancy after fees, but wildly different volatility.

Bankroll, Limits, and Automation

Pick a fixed fraction to stake each round, define stop-loss and take-profit limits for sessions, and use auto cash-out to override impulse. Consider alternating targets to smooth correlation between rounds, but avoid Martingale-style escalation, which multiplies exposure exactly when variance bites hardest. When emotions flare—after a sudden sequence of busts—switch to observation mode rather than revenge play. The discipline that matters most in crash games is exiting when your rules say to exit.

Safety, Culture, and Responsibility

Before diving into crash games, decide your boundaries: session length, total spend, and a clear definition of “done for the day.” Separate entertainment money from essential funds, and keep outcomes visible—spreadsheets or session logs help maintain perspective. If play begins to crowd out time, mood, or responsibilities, step back and seek support. The format’s speed can mask mounting risk; visibility and external guardrails restore balance.

Design, Community, and the Road Ahead

Designers are experimenting with cooperative cash-outs, progressive jackpots, and skill-inflected side objectives to moderate variance while preserving tension. Communities contribute strategy heuristics and auditing tools, pushing for better disclosures around house edge and volatility. As these titles evolve, one constant remains: the real contest is not predicting the crash but managing the self in the seconds that lead up to it.

In the end, crash games thrive because they transform probability into spectacle. Mastery lives not in spotting the unspottable drop, but in setting limits that make the spectacle worth the price of admission.
